Description:
CNIB is seeking enthusiastic and supportive volunteers to serve as Peer Support Group Co-Facilitators. In this role, you will work alongside a lead facilitator to help create a welcoming, inclusive, and engaging environment for individuals who are living with sight loss.
Responsibilities:
- Support the lead facilitator during peer support group meetings.
- Welcome participants and help foster a safe, respectful, and inclusive atmosphere.
- Encourage conversation and engagement among group members.
- Assist with group logistics and participant communication as needed.
